7月4日,國家電網(wǎng)公司完成信息系統(tǒng)灰度發(fā)布網(wǎng)絡(luò)大學(xué)試點實施專項工作,實現(xiàn)信息系統(tǒng)在線發(fā)布、無損回退、故障快速隔離等目標,提升信息系統(tǒng)服務(wù)質(zhì)量和用戶體驗。
目前在運信息系統(tǒng)以一級部署運行模式為主,投入正常運行之后,系統(tǒng)在整個生命周期內(nèi)需不斷更新完善,以滿足業(yè)務(wù)新需求。但公司全網(wǎng)范圍內(nèi)的系統(tǒng)更新存在一定的運行風(fēng)險,引發(fā)的問題影響范圍廣、排查難度大、恢復(fù)周期長。因此,亟須一種新的系統(tǒng)發(fā)布模式以滿足目前公司信息系統(tǒng)運行模式,實現(xiàn)降低運行風(fēng)險、改善用戶體驗、在線發(fā)布、無損回退的目標。
為解決這一問題,國網(wǎng)人資部協(xié)同信通部組織國網(wǎng)信通公司,通過基礎(chǔ)理論研究、行業(yè)應(yīng)用現(xiàn)狀分析,制定了適應(yīng)公司生產(chǎn)環(huán)境的灰度發(fā)布方案。灰度發(fā)布是指系統(tǒng)新版本全面發(fā)布前,部分用戶率先試用新版本系統(tǒng),根據(jù)用戶反饋的問題,調(diào)整完善新版本,整個過程前端用戶對后臺檢修零感知,符合發(fā)布標準后再推廣到所有用戶。
為驗證灰度發(fā)布在實際生產(chǎn)中具備可實施性、有效性,公司以一級部署網(wǎng)絡(luò)大學(xué)為典型,開展灰度發(fā)布技術(shù)方案驗證和試點實施工作。試點實施過程中,在公司相關(guān)業(yè)務(wù)部門的大力支持下,國網(wǎng)信通公司從運維、運營、研發(fā)等多個角度測試灰度發(fā)布結(jié)果。當(dāng)一級部署網(wǎng)絡(luò)大學(xué)的新版本因存在重大問題影響用戶使用時,通過灰度發(fā)布技術(shù)快速將系統(tǒng)切換至舊版本,保證用戶正常使用系統(tǒng),實現(xiàn)系統(tǒng)發(fā)布無損回退和快速故障隔離,發(fā)布過程中系統(tǒng)不停運,實現(xiàn)改善用戶體驗的預(yù)期目標,有效降低系統(tǒng)發(fā)布后的運行風(fēng)險,實現(xiàn)公司一級部署信息系統(tǒng)發(fā)布模式的創(chuàng)新,為下一步灰度發(fā)布的推廣實施打下堅實基礎(chǔ)。